**Ticket GW-412 — Vault locked, gateway rate limits stuck**

Heads up for the sync: the Copperline config vault auto-locked after three bad attempts, so we can't tweak the rate-limit tiers on the internal gateway. Throttling is stuck at last week's values. Marisol from platform can reopen it using the recovery passphrase below.

recovery phrase for fahof-fawip: casael-fenael-wenix

**Handover: Typeahead index slowness — from Marek to whoever picks this up**

Quickspool autocomplete is slow again. Root cause last time was the shard rebalance job overlapping with the nightly index compaction; they fight over the same disk. I staggered the schedules and bumped the merge throttle — that bought us two weeks. New folks: don't touch the compaction window without checking the rebalance cron first. Current index tuning values are listed below for reference.

service settings:
[kelax]
team = caswyn
access_code = ac_c41040
owner = briius.praix
host = kelax.qirvanlabs.corp
port = 9200
peer = sormir.halixhq.internal
salt = f8d36025
pin = 3766

**Ticket MQ-4417: Extract user module from Bramblecore monolith.** Scope covers auth, profile, and session tables; billing stays put until phase two. Dual-write shim is feature-flagged and verified in staging by the Fennel team. No schema changes ship in this release. The candidate build that passed the full regression suite is identified below.

session token of kagup-hahaf = htk3_2b8

**Facilities Ticket — Quellbright Annex**
Requested by: People Operations, Halloway Group
We need Room 2C reserved as a secure interview space every Tuesday and Thursday through end of quarter. Please confirm the acoustic panels are reinstalled and the frosted film on the corridor window is intact. The room should remain locked outside booked slots, with access limited to the interview panel and the coordinator. Candidates will be escorted from the Marlow Lobby. For the panel's convenience, the door reader accepts the pass code below.

turnstile pass: bdg-YEOZLM-79341408